DAVID SARNO complains about the lack of independent films playing in this city, and that the theaters that do book them are stink-holes [“Clicked on That New Film Yet?,” July 2].
David, I hate to have to educate you, but Southern California has more than 93 screens devoted to independent and foreign film. Ever heard of the Laemmle theater chain, or Landmark? Not to mention other sites like the Silent Movie Theatre, the Fowler Museum, Skirball Cultural Center, UCLA? Then there’s the Los Angeles Film Festival.
